Port all migrated repos to standard priority labels #1
Labels
No labels
Backlog Status
Needs Review
Backlog Status
Ready
chore
documentation
points
01
points
02
points
03
points
05
points
08
points
13
Priority
Critical
Priority
High
Priority
Low
Priority
Medium
Sprint Status
Blocked
Sprint Status
Done
Sprint Status
In Progress
Sprint Status
Review
Sprint Status
To Do
Technical Debt
Work Item
Bug
Work Item
Epic
Work Item
Spike
Work Item
Task
Work Item
User Story
No milestone
No project
No assignees
1 participant
Notifications
Due date
No due date set.
Dependencies
No dependencies set.
Reference
quality/forge-helpers#1
Loading…
Add table
Add a link
Reference in a new issue
No description provided.
Delete branch "%!s()"
Deleting a branch is permanent. Although the deleted branch may continue to exist for a short time before it actually gets removed, it CANNOT be undone in most cases. Continue?
As part of the Pagure migration process, each repo had priority labels created. But we have 'standard' priority labels in Forgejo, created at the instance level and forked for each org as it's created. It would be good to use those labels instead of the per-repo labels created by the migration process, for consistency across the whole of Forge.
I'm writing a script to do this, copying chunks of code from the ones kparal wrote already. It shouldn't be difficult.
I got the script working yesterday and converted a couple of smaller repos. Will polish it up a bit and run it on the other repos on Monday I guess.
OK, I've now converted every repo except https://forge.fedoraproject.org/quality/tickets and submitted #3 with the script in it. I figured I'd wait till tomorrow's meeting to see if anyone sees any problems with the already-migrated repos or the script itself, before running it on the quality/tickets repo, since that's the biggest and most important.
OK, https://forge.fedoraproject.org/quality/tickets is done now. #3 just needs review by @kparal . Closing this.